Claim
Anthropic came very short of any such suggestion.
Correction

Anthropic did in fact suggest a coordinated slowdown or temporary pause in frontier AI development under verifiable conditions.

Full reasoning

Anthropic’s own June 2026 essay explicitly says “we believe it would be good for the world to have the option to slow or temporarily pause frontier AI development” and adds that “we expect that we would slow down or temporarily pause” if other frontier developers did so in a verifiable way. That is not “very short” of suggesting a pause; it is a direct endorsement of building the conditions for a coordinated temporary pause or slowdown.

The Wall Street Journal headline may still overstate Anthropic’s position by saying “urges global pause” instead of describing the proposal as conditional and coordination-dependent, but the post’s claim goes too far in the other direction. Anthropic plainly did suggest a temporary pause mechanism and said it would participate in one under the right conditions.
